Highlights
Are people in Gainesville older or younger than people in Cumming?
- The Median Age in Gainesville is 7.6 years younger than in Cumming.

Are housing costs cheaper in Gainesville or Cumming?
- Gainesville housing costs are 36.2% less expensive than Cumming hous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Gainesville or Cumming?
- The average commute for residents of Gainesville is 1.1 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Cumming.

 Cumming, GAGainesville, GAUnited States
 Population6,88641,730329,725,481
 Median Income$63,438$57,258$69,021
 Median Age4032.438.4
 Avg. Home Price$517,600$330,400$338,100
 Unemployment Rate2.5%3.0%6.0%
 Avg. Commute Time22.7721.6426.38
